    2Information Regarding Contribution, Grant, Gift, Loan, Scholarship, etc., Programs:
    Check here bullet
    aThe name, address, and telephone number or e-mail address of the person to whom applications should be addressed:
    O'TOOLE LAW FIRM ATTN MCKEE
    209 N MAIN
    PLENTY WOOD,MT59254
    (406) 765-1630
    bThe form in which applications should be submitted and information and materials they should include:
    OBTAIN OFFICIAL APPLICATION FROM ABOVE ADDRESS
    cAny submission deadlines:
    MUST BE SUBMITTED BY 7-15 OF EACH YEAR FOR THE FOLLOWING SCHOOL YEAR
    dAny restrictions or limitations on awards, such as by geographical areas, charitable fields, kinds of institutions, or other
    factors:
    LIMITED TO UNDERGRADUATES WHO RESIDE IN SHERIDAN, ROOSEVELT, OR DANIELS COUNTY, MT.
